About this hospice
Delta Hospice LLC is a for-profit hospice based in Farmers Branch, Texas, serving Dallas County and the surrounding region. It has been Medicare-certified since December 30, 2015 (CCN 741597).
CMS's Care Compare data does not include CAHPS family caregiver survey results for this hospice — such as a star rating, the percentage of caregivers who would definitely recommend the hospice, or the percentage giving a top overall rating. CMS often does not publish these figures for hospices with small numbers of surveyed patients; this does not indicate poor quality, only that CMS has not published the data.
On CMS's composite process measure, which reflects how consistently a hospice completes a set of recommended care processes, Delta Hospice LLC scored 81.42, compared to a Texas state average of 94.72 — placing it below the state average. CMS also reports a care index score of 8 and notes that visits occurred in the last days of life for 28.0% of patients, according to the most recent Care Compare data.
Delta Hospice LLC's service area, as listed on Care Compare, spans 130 ZIP codes from its Farmers Branch office.

What is the difference between hospice and palliative care?
Palliative care can be provided alongside curative treatment at any stage of a serious illness to ease symptoms and stress, while hospice care focuses on comfort rather than cure and is generally for patients with a life expectancy of six months or less if the illness runs its normal course.
Does choosing hospice mean giving up treatment?
Choosing hospice means shifting the focus of care to comfort and quality of life rather than curing the underlying illness; it does not mean stopping all care, and pain and symptom management continue.
